Frequently asked questions

Should a Fireluke Lite distributorship be exclusive?

Only against a defined volume commitment; open terms with a review point are safer for a first year.

Do you support long term supply agreements?

Yes, rolling agreements with defined review points work better for both sides than rigid annual commitments.

What happens if a batch fails inspection?

The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.

Can packaging be adjusted for our market?

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
